Mission Statement

 It’s the Mission of the SFCHA:

1. To provide safe, decent and adequate housing for eligible lower-income residents of the City of Santa Fe.

2. To provide organized, professional structure of record keeping systems and case management; to maintain efficient accessibility and sensitivity to the needs of public housing residents.

3. To coordinate and provide a network of human services, which are, designed to encourage the social, economic and personal growth of families and individuals in public housing in a proactive manner.

To best meet the needs of our community in a fair and equitable manner, the Authority has adopted and enforces an equal opportunity policy for all programs administered by the Authority.

The Authority, as the principal provider of low-rent housing in Santa Fe, has developed a philosophy, which affirms social values and addresses the physical and economic needs of those seeking assistance. Within federal guidelines, the Authority maintains programs in such a manner that it promotes a living environment, which fosters economic and social diversity and encourages upward mobility.

The Authority has accepted a leadership role in the housing profession and is striving to improve the overall quality of housing in Santa Fe.
